    Is it better to go to DinoLand in the morning when Animal Kingdom opens or later on during the day?

    Hi G,

    I think morning is a great time to visit DinoLand because many of the attractions there are outdoors, and are therefore not air-conditioned.  That means you would be wise to enjoy them early in the day or long after the mid-day sun has passed.  I think, however, it would be a good idea to experience at least one major attraction, like Kilimanjaro Safari, before heading to DinoLand if you are starting your day there.  That way you can enjoy that marquee attraction with a short line and then still enjoy DinoLand before it gets too hot.
